ServiceRadar v1.0.47-pre2
Release of ServiceRadar network monitoring and stream processing platform.
Whats New
1.0.47
- Armis/Netbox integration improvements
 - Agent availability bug fixed
 - Rust build improvements
 
1.0.46
- New logger package w/ OTEL support
 - OTEL Logs and Traces Collector w/ TLS support (rust)
 - Sync package / poller improvements
 - SweepResults now written to DB in batches
 - Streaming GRPC calls for large paylods from microservices
 - Updated Zen consumer to support OTEL logs
 
1.0.45
- Bug Fixes
 - SNMP Dashboard updates
 - Armis Integration improvements
 - GRPC pipeline updates
 
1.0.44
- New UI
 - Query Engine Updates
 - SNMP Dashboard Updates
 - Support for Partitions (manage overlapping IP space)
 - NetBox and Armis Integration improvements
 - New combined "show devices" in SRQL
 - SNMP Trap Receiver (rust)
 - Syslog receiver (rust)
 - Zen Engine (GoRules Zen Engine - rust-based rule processor for events)
 
Components
- serviceradar-dusk-checker: Agent package for monitoring Dusk nodes
 - serviceradar-snmp-checker: SNMP Poller, polls OIDs and graphs results for most counters
 - serviceradar-sysmon-checker: SysMon collects host-based metrics (CPU, memory, filesystem)
 - serviceradar-rperf-checker: RPerf (iperf3-based) bandwidth measurement tool (client)
 - serviceradar-rperf: RPerf server (reflector)
 - serviceradar-agent: Agent performs checks, collects information from external checkers
 - serviceradar-poller: Network poller for collecting monitoring data from Agent
 - serviceradar-core: Core service (API)
 - serviceradar-proton: Stream Processing Engine
 - serviceradar-web: Core service (UI)
 - serviceradar-trapd: SNMP receiver trap service
 - serviceradar-flowgger: SYSLOG receiver service
 - serviceradar-zen: Zen Consumer (New)
 - serviceradar-otel: OTEL Collector (New)
 - serviceradar-mapper: Network Discovery Engine (Beta)
 - serviceradar-cli: ServiceRadar CLI utility (local-auth password management)
 - serviceradar-nats: NATS JetStream (message broker)
 - serviceradar-kv: NATS JetStream KV API
 - serviceradar-sync: KV integrations (NetBox, ARMIS, etc) -- Optional
 
Installation
See the README.md for detailed installation instructions.
Quick Start
ServiceRadar provides a simple installation script for deploying all components:
# All-in-One Installation (interactive mode)
curl -sSL https://github.com/carverauto/serviceradar/releases/download/1.0.47/install-serviceradar.sh | bash
# All-in-One Installation (non-interactive mode)
curl -sSL https://github.com/carverauto/serviceradar/releases/download/1.0.47/install-serviceradar.sh | bash -s -- --all --non-interactive
# Adding the `sysmon` metrics checker (CPU, memory, filesystem usage)
curl -sSL https://github.com/carverauto/serviceradar/releases/download/1.0.47/install-serviceradar.sh | bash -s -- --poller --skip-checker-prompts --checkers=sysmon
systemctl restart serviceradar-poller